- Performance and Delivery
- Equipment Maintenance:
- Assemble and install machinery and equipment according to blueprints and specifications to ensure accurate and precise placement.
- Maintain and test all equipment/machinery to ensure functionality, safety, and availability to complete work within the specified timeframe and budgetary limits.
- Perform regular maintenance on machinery to ensure optimal performance and prevent breakdowns, which includes lubrication, alignment, and replacement of worn or defective parts.
- When machinery malfunctions or breaks down, diagnose the issue, identify the faulty components, and do the necessary repairs. This may involve welding, machining, or replacing parts to restore functionality.
- Use precision tools to align and level machinery accurately, as proper alignment is crucial for efficient and safe equipment operation.
- Perform welding and fabrication tasks to modify or create machinery components, including building structures, brackets, or supports.

If youre driven by precision, power, and performance, this is your opportunity to work with industry-leading underground equipment in a world-class mining environment.
We are seeking a skilled and dedicated Underground Diesel Mechanic to join our mining operations. The successful candidate will be responsible for the maintenance, repair, and servicing of LHD (Load Haul Dump) machines, drill rigs, and other earthmoving equipment in an underground environ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Perform scheduled and breakdown maintenance on underground diesel equipment.
- Diagnose and repair mechanical, hydraulic, and electrical faults.
- Conduct inspections and preventative maintenance to ensure safe and reliable operation.
- Maintain detailed maintenance records and report equipment performance issues.
- Work safely and comply with all mine health, safety, and environmental regulations.
